Ingredients
  • 1 pound ground beef
  • 1 package taco seasoning
  • 1 each ready-to-use pizza crust
  • 1 cup salsa
  • 2 cups shredded Mexican style cheese
  • 1 cup lettuce, shredded
  • 1 tomato, chopped
  • 1/2 onion, chopped
  • 2 hard taco shells
  • 1/2 cup sour cream
Directions
PREP
20 mins
COOK
10 mins
READY IN
30 mins
Heat oven to 400°F.

Cook meat with taco seasoning mix as directed on package. Spoon salsa onto pizza crust. Spread meat onto pizza; top with cheese.

Bake 8-10 minutes or until crust is golden brown and cheese is melted.

Top with lettuce, onions and tomatoes. Crush taco shells; sprinkle over pizza. Drizzle with sour cream, if desired.
